Find the volume of a rectangular prism whose dimensions are twice those of another rectangular prism that has a volume of 120 cm

3.

The volume of a rectangular prism:
V = W x L x H = 120 cm³
V 1 = 2 W x 2 L x 2 H =
= 8 · ( W x L x H ) = 8 V = 8 · 120 = 960 cm³
Answer:
The volume of the larger prism is 960 cm³.
